Grade 7/8 math covers a wide range of topics, including algebra, geometry, statistics, and probability. It is an important stage in a student’s math education as it builds upon the foundational concepts learned in earlier grades and prepares them for more advanced math in high school.

In grade 7/8 math, students typically learn about solving equations and inequalities, working with fractions, decimals, and percentages, understanding geometric shapes and their properties, and analyzing data using graphs and charts. They also develop problem-solving and critical thinking skills through various math problems and real-life applications.

It is crucial for students to have a strong understanding of these concepts as they form the basis for more complex math topics in the future. Regular practice and reinforcement of these skills are essential for success in grade 7/8 math and beyond.
